Trust's low-cost Mini USB Fan NB-1200P is an innovative and safe fan for computers with USB ports.
Designed to provide you with a cooling breeze, the Mini USB Fan NB-1200P will likely be favoured by laptop users travelling to warm locations, rather than most of us deskbound in the UK.
Key features include soft, safe nylon blades that won't pinch or cut and a flexible twister cable. The fan is powered entirely by the USB port, so no batteries or power adapter are required.
Unfortunately, the fan has no speed controls, so it's either on or off.
